When should synthetic data be used?+
It is most useful for rare cases, controlled variation, privacy-sensitive scenarios and early experimentation where the limitations are documented.
Do you human-review synthetic data?+
Yes. Human verification is central because generated data can be repetitive, unrealistic, biased or contaminated by model artifacts.
Can synthetic and human data be combined?+
Yes. We can structure mixed-source datasets with clear provenance so teams can evaluate how each source affects model performance.
